Common FileInternet264_ALL.exe Errors on Windows

Encountering errors associated with FileInternet264_ALL.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to FileInternet264_ALL.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.

  • Unable to Start Correctly (0xc000007b): This error usually occurs when a user tries to run applications that are designed to run on non-compatible versions of Windows.
  • Access is Denied: This error message appears when the system refuses permission to a file or resource. This might occur due to insufficient user privileges, file ownership issues, or restrictive file permissions.
  • FileInternet264_ALL.exe - System Error: This alert appears when the execution of FileInternet264_ALL.exe causes a system issue. Possible causes might include clashes with other software, damaged system files, or insufficient system resources.
  • Runtime Errors: This alert appears when a program experiences a difficulty while running. Potential causes could include coding errors, memory overflows, or interference from other software currently in operation.
  • FileInternet264_ALL.exe Application Error: This warning appears when the executable application faces a difficulty during its operation. This could be brought about by software errors, damaged associated files, or clashes with other running programs.

Run the Windows Memory Diagnostic Tool

Run the Windows Memory Diagnostic Tool Thumbnail
Difficulty
Advanced
Steps
6
Time Required
15 minutes
Sections
5
Description

How to run a Windows Memory Diagnostic test to check for FileInternet264_ALL.exe errors related to memory issues.

Step 1: Open Windows Memory Diagnostic

Step 1: Open Windows Memory Diagnostic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Windows Memory Diagnostic in the search bar and press Enter.

Step 2: Start the Diagnostic Process

Step 2: Start the Diagnostic Process Thumbnail
  1. In the Windows Memory Diagnostic window, click on Restart now and check for problems (recommended).

Step 3: Wait for the Diagnostic to Complete

Step 3: Wait for the Diagnostic to Complete Thumbnail
  1. Your computer will restart and the memory diagnostic will run automatically. It might take some time.

Step 4: Check the Results

Step 4: Check the Results Thumbnail
  1. After the diagnostic, your computer will restart again. You can check the results in the notification area on your desktop.

Step 5: Check if the Problem is Solved

Step 5: Check if the Problem is Solved Thumbnail
  1. After the memory diagnostic, check if the FileInternet264_ALL.exe problem persists.
